Call for Artists: Cedar Lee Mural Project

project Overview Heights Arts and LAND studio, in partnership with the Cedar Lee neighborhood, invite artists to submit qualifications for the creation of 4–6 murals throughout the Cedar Lee District in Cleveland Heights. One artist will be selected for each mural and…

Hyperius Blake, Black Voltron

Formed in 2018 by Cleveland-based artist Hyperius Blake (Cleveland Arts Prize Verge Fellow 2025), Black Voltron brings together musicians from diverse backgrounds.
